Is AI Turning Coders Into Bystanders in Their Own Jobs? AI's downside for software engineers for now seems to be a change in the quality of their work," reports the New York Times. "Some say it is becoming more routine, less thoughtful and, crucially, much faster paced... The new approach to coding at many companies has, in effect, eliminated much of the time the developer spends reflecting on his or her work." And Amazon CEO Andy Jassy even recently told shareholders Amazon would "change the norms" for programming by how they used AI. Those changing norms have not always been eagerly embraced. Three Amazon engineers said managers had increasingly pushed them to use AI in their work over the past year. The engineers said the company had raised output goals [which affect performance reviews] and had become less forgiving about deadlines. It has even encouraged coders to gin up new AI productivity tools at an upcoming hackathon, an internal coding competition. One Amazon engineer said his team was roughly half the size it was last year, but it was expected to produce roughly the same amount of code by using AI. Other tech companies are moving in the same direction. In a memo to employees in April, the CEO of Shopify, a company that helps entrepreneurs build and manage e-commerce websites, announced that "AI usage is now a baseline expectation" and that the company would "add AI usage questions" to performance reviews. Google recently told employees that it would soon hold a companywide hackathon in which one category would be creating AI tools that could "enhance their overall daily productivity," according to an internal announcement. Winning teams will receive $10,000. The shift has not been all negative for workers. At Amazon and other companies, managers argue that AI can relieve employees of tedious tasks and enable them to perform more interesting work. Jassy wrote last year that the company had saved "the equivalent of 4,500 developer-years" by using AI to do the thankless work of upgrading old software... As at Microsoft, many Amazon engineers use an AI assistant that suggests lines of code. But the company has more recently rolled out AI tools that can generate large portions of a program on its own. One engineer called the tools "scarily good." The engineers said that many colleagues have been reluctant to use these new tools because they require a lot of double-checking and because the engineers want more control. "It's more fun to write code than to read code," said Simon Willison, an AI fan who is a longtime programmer and blogger, channelling the objections of other programmers. "If you're told you have to do a code review, it's never a fun part of the job. When you're working with these tools, it's most of the job." "This shift from writing to reading code can make engineers feel like bystanders in their own jobs," the article points out (adding "The automation of coding has special resonance for Amazon engineers, who have watched their blue-collar counterparts undergo a similar transition..." "While there is no rush to form a union for coders at Amazon, such a move would not be unheard of. OpenAI's ChatGPT O3 Caught Sabotaging Shutdowns in Security Researcher's Test "OpenAI has a very scary problem on its hands," according to a new article by long-time Slashdot reader BrianFagioli. "A new experiment by PalisadeAI reveals that the company's ChatGPT o3 model sometimes refuses to obey a basic instruction to shut itself down." The results are raising eyebrows across the AI safety community, and not because the model is alive, but because it's acting like it wants to be. In the test, the model was given a few math problems. It was told that asking for one more would lead to a shutdown. It was even instructed to allow the shutdown to happen. Instead of complying, o3 occasionally took matters into its own hands. In some cases, it rewrote the shutdown script. In others, it redefined the kill command so it wouldn't work anymore. Out of 100 trials, o3 sabotaged the shutdown seven times. OpenAI's o4 model resisted just once. Codex-mini failed twelve times. "Claude, Gemini, and Grok followed the rules every time," notes this article at Beta News. "When researchers removed the explicit instruction to allow shutdown, however, even Claude and Gemini began resisting." The researchers suggest that the issue may simply be a reward imbalance during training — that the systems "got more positive reinforcement for solving problems than for following shutdown commands." Microsoft Says Its Aurora AI Can Accurately Predict Air Quality, Typhoons An anonymous reader quotes a report from TechCrunch: One of Microsoft's latest AI models can accurately predict air quality, hurricanes, typhoons, and other weather-related phenomena, the company claims. In a paper published in the journal Nature and an accompanying blog post this week, Microsoft detailed Aurora, which the tech giant says can forecast atmospheric events with greater precision and speed than traditional meteorological approaches. Aurora, which has been trained on more than a million hours of data from satellites, radar and weather stations, simulations, and forecasts, can be fine-tuned with additional data to make predictions for particular weather events. AI weather models are nothing new. Google DeepMind has released a handful over the past several years, including WeatherNext, which the lab claims beats some of the world's best forecasting systems. Microsoft is positioning Aurora as one of the field's top performers -- and a potential boon for labs studying weather science. In experiments, Aurora predicted Typhoon Doksuri's landfall in the Philippines four days in advance of the actual event, beating some expert predictions, Microsoft says. The model also bested the National Hurricane Center in forecasting five-day tropical cyclone tracks for the 2022-2023 season, and successfully predicted the 2022 Iraq sandstorm. While Aurora required substantial computing infrastructure to train, Microsoft says the model is highly efficient to run. It generates forecasts in seconds compared to the hours traditional systems take using supercomputer hardware. America's Leading Alien Hunters Depend on AI to Speed Their Search Harvard University's Galileo Project is using AI to automate the search for unidentified anomalous phenomena, marking a significant shift in how academics approach what was once considered fringe research. The project operates a Massachusetts observatory equipped with infrared cameras, acoustic sensors, and radio-frequency analyzers that continuously scan the sky for unusual objects. Researchers Laura Domine and Richard Cloete are training machine learning algorithms to recognize all normal aerial phenomena -- planes, birds, drones, weather balloons -- so the system can flag genuine anomalies for human analysis. The team uses computer vision software called YOLO (You Only Look Once) and has generated hundreds of thousands of synthetic images to train their models, though the software currently identifies only 36% of aircraft captured by infrared cameras. The Pentagon is pursuing parallel efforts through its All-domain Anomaly Resolution Office, which has examined over 1,800 UAP reports and identified 50 to 60 cases as "true anomalies" that government scientists cannot explain. AARO has developed its own sensor suite called Gremlin, using similar technology to Harvard's observatory. Infrared Contact Lenses Allow People To See In the Dark, Even With Eyes Closed An anonymous reader quotes a report from Phys.Org: Neuroscientists and materials scientists have created contact lenses that enable infrared vision in both humans and mice by converting infrared light into visible light. Unlike infrared night vision goggles, the contact lenses, described in the journal Cell, do not require a power source -- and they enable the wearer to perceive multiple infrared wavelengths. Because they're transparent, users can see both infrared and visible light simultaneously, though infrared vision was enhanced when participants had their eyes closed. [...] The contact lens technology uses nanoparticles that absorb infrared light and convert it into wavelengths that are visible to mammalian eyes (e.g., electromagnetic radiation in the 400-700 nm range). The nanoparticles specifically enable the detection of "near-infrared light," which is infrared light in the 800-1600 nm range, just beyond what humans can already see. The team previously showed that these nanoparticles enable infrared vision in mice when injected into the retina, but they wanted to design a less invasive option. To create the contact lenses, the team combined the nanoparticles with flexible, nontoxic polymers that are used in standard soft contact lenses. After showing that the contact lenses were nontoxic, they tested their function in both humans and mice. They found that contact lens-wearing mice displayed behaviors suggesting that they could see infrared wavelengths. For example, when the mice were given the choice of a dark box and an infrared-illuminated box, contact-wearing mice chose the dark box whereas contact-less mice showed no preference. The mice also showed physiological signals of infrared vision: the pupils of contact-wearing mice constricted in the presence of infrared light, and brain imaging revealed that infrared light caused their visual processing centers to light up. In humans, the infrared contact lenses enabled participants to accurately detect flashing morse code-like signals and to perceive the direction of incoming infrared light. An additional tweak to the contact lenses allows users to differentiate between different spectra of infrared light by engineering the nanoparticles to color-code different infrared wavelengths. For example, infrared wavelengths of 980 nm were converted to blue light, wavelengths of 808 nm were converted to green light, and wavelengths of 1,532 nm were converted to red light. In addition to enabling wearers to perceive more detail within the infrared spectrum, these color-coding nanoparticles could be modified to help color-blind people see wavelengths that they would otherwise be unable to detect. [...] Because the contact lenses have limited ability to capture fine details (due to their close proximity to the retina, which causes the converted light particles to scatter), the team also developed a wearable glass system using the same nanoparticle technology, which enabled participants to perceive higher-resolution infrared information. Brembo's New Brakes Cut Particulate Emissions By 90 Percent An anonymous reader quotes a report from Ars Technica: As electric vehicles reduce car exhaust as a source of particulate emissions, people are increasingly focusing on other vehicular sources of pollution that won't go away with electrification. Tires are one of them, particularly as we grapple with overweight EVs with tire-shredding torque. And brakes are another -- even an EV with regenerative braking will occasionally need to use its friction brakes, after all. Over in Europe, the people responsible for writing regulations have taken this into consideration with the upcoming Euro 7 standard, which sets new limits on 10- and 2.5-micron particulate emissions on all new vehicles -- including EVs -- starting next year. And to help OEMs achieve that target, Brembo has developed a new brake and pad set called Greentell that it says cuts brake dust emissions by 90 percent, improving durability in the process. [...] Brembo investigated a range of solutions before settling on using laser metal deposition. Physical vapor deposition, as used as a durability coating for wristwatches and firearms, was ruled out due to cost. "So it can be used for some special application or some small pieces, but when you are speaking about 20 kilos of cast iron, PVD is not the right solution. LMD is a technology that [has been] available... [for] years, but [it hasn't yet been] applicable in a high volume application. So the goal is to find the best compromise between performance and process," [Fabiano Carminati, VP of disc technical development at Brembo] told me. Together with the reduction in brake dust, there's an 80 percent reduction in surface corrosion compared to conventional brakes, but they won't last forever. "The thickness of the layer that we apply is not so high -- we apply just 100-120 microns. That means that the disk is not a lifetime disk," he said. Phone Companies Failed To Warn Senators About Surveillance, Wyden Says Sen. Ron Wyden (D-Ore.) revealed in a new letter to Senate colleagues Wednesday that AT&T, Verizon and T-Mobile failed to create systems for notifying senators about government surveillance on Senate-issued devices -- despite a requirement to do so. From a report: Phone service providers are contractually obligated to inform senators when a law enforcement agency requests their records, thanks to protections enacted in 2020. But in an investigation, Wyden's staff found that none of the three major carriers had created a system to send those notifications. "My staff discovered that, alarmingly, these crucial notifications were not happening, likely in violation of the carriers' contracts with the [Senate Sergeant at Arms], leaving the Senate vulnerable to surveillance," Wyden said in the letter, obtained first by POLITICO, dated May 21. Wyden said that the companies all started providing notification after his office's investigation. SEC Sues Crypto Startup Unicoin and Its Executives For Fraud The SEC on Wednesday said it has charged cryptocurrency startup Unicoin and three of its top executives for false and misleading statements that raised more than $100 million from thousands of investors. "We allege that Unicoin and its executives exploited thousands of investors with fictitious promises that its tokens, when issued, would be backed by real-world assets including an international portfolio of valuable real estate holdings," said Mark Cave, Associate Director in the SEC's Division of Enforcement. "But as we allege, the real estate assets were worth a mere fraction of what the company claimed, and the majority of the company's sales of rights certificates were illusory. Unicoin's most senior executives are alleged to have perpetuated the fraud, and today's action seeks accountability for their conduct." From the release: The SEC alleges that Unicoin broadly marketed rights certificates to the public through extensive promotional efforts, including advertisements in major airports, on thousands of New York City taxis, and on television and social media. Among other things, Unicoin and its executives are alleged to have convinced more than 5,000 investors to purchase rights certificates through false and misleading statements that portrayed them as investments in safe, stable, and profitable "next generation" crypto assets, including claims that: - Unicoin tokens underlying the rights certificates were "asset-backed" by billions of dollars of real estate and equity interests in pre-IPO companies, when Unicoin's assets were never worth more than a small fraction of that amount; - the company had sold more than $3 billion in rights certificates, when it raised no more than $110 million; and - the rights certificates and Unicoin tokens were "SEC-registered" or "U.S. registered" when they were not. According to the SEC's complaint, Unicoin and Konanykhin also violated the federal securities laws by engaging in unregistered offers and sales of rights certificates. Quebec To Impose French-Language Quotas On Streaming Giants Quebec Culture Minister Mathieu Lacombe has introduced Bill 109, which would require streaming platforms like Netflix and Spotify to feature and prioritize French-language content. CBC.ca reports: Bill 109 has been in the works for over a year. It marks the first time that Quebec would set a "visibility quota" for French-language content on major streaming platforms such as Netflix, Disney and Spotify. [...] The legislation, titled An Act to affirm the cultural sovereignty of Quebec and to enact the Act respecting the discoverability of French-language cultural content in the digital environment, would apply to every digital platform that offers a service for watching videos or listening to music and audiobooks online. Those include Canadian platforms such as Illico, Crave and Tou.tv. It would amend the Quebec Charter of Human Rights and Freedoms to enshrine "the right to discoverability of and access to original French-language cultural content." If the bill is adopted, streaming platforms and television manufacturers would be forced to present interfaces for screening online videos in French by default. Those interfaces would need to provide access to platforms that offer original French-language cultural content based on the government's pending criteria. Financial penalties would be imposed on companies that don't follow the rules. If the business models of some companies prevent them from keeping to the letter of the proposed law, companies would be allowed to enter into an agreement with the Quebec government to set out "substitute measures" to fulfil Bill 109 obligations differently. "We don't want to exempt them.
